This lower rate, combined with the faster payment schedule, indicates that you'll pay less in overall interest over the life of a shorter home mortgage than a longer home loan. That being stated, a longer mortgage will generally have lower monthly payments than a shorter home loan however you will pay more in interest over time.
Depending on how much you are borrowing, a conventional loan can either be a conforming or a jumbo loan amount. A "conforming" loan satisfies specific standards set by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ac (big government companies that ensure many of the home loans in the United States), consisting of not surpassing the optimum loan quantity of $806,500 in the majority of markets (or $1,209,750 in high-cost areas).
Because larger loans mean more threat for lenders, jumbo loans frequently feature greater interest rates, higher deposits, and greater minimum credit history requirements. loans are created to help borrowers buy a home when they do not qualify for a conventional loan. These include programs like: Federal Real Estate Authority (FHA) loans, which enable the minimum credit rating as low as 500 and the minimum deposit is 3.5% of the home's worth.
These loans are insured by federal agencies, which helps in reducing threat for lenders and makes homeownership more available for a broader range of borrowers.

Refinancing can help you decrease your interest rate, minimize your month-to-month payment, or gain access to your home's equity for things like home enhancements, debt consolidation, or significant costs.
